    Fotis Papadogeorgopoulos

    Senior Software Developer & Accessibility Specialist at Futurice

    Professional Background

    Fotis Papadogeorgopoulos is a dedicated professional known for his expertise in web development and his strong commitment to accessibility in digital products. As a Senior Software Developer and Accessibility Specialist at Futurice, Fotis leads initiatives aimed at creating inclusive web solutions that serve the diverse needs of users. His journey in technology has been marked by a passion for enhancing accessibility, performance, and fostering a collaborative environment for teams to innovate and thrive.

    Fotis's previous roles include Software Developer at Futurice, where he honed his skills in various aspects of web development and deepened his understanding of user-centric design principles. His earlier experience as a Frontend Developer at Great Sam and Wake App Association allowed him to refine his technical skills while emphasizing the importance of creating accessible digital experiences for all users. Additionally, Fotis gained valuable insights into community engagement and representative advocacy as a Student Ambassador for The University of Edinburgh.

    Education and Achievements

    Fotis Papadogeorgopoulos's educational background showcases a profound commitment to technology and its applications. He earned his Master of Science (MSc) in Informatics, as well as his Bachelor of Science (BSc) in Computer Science, both from The University of Edinburgh. His academic journey was marked by a solid understanding of complex informatics systems and innovative problem-solving strategies.

    Furthermore, Fotis completed his International Baccalaureate (IB) Diploma, achieving an impressive score of 41 at Moraitis School. This rigorous pre-university program equipped him with critical thinking and analytical skills that have influenced his professional career.
